It's not just Salisbury's career arc that's special. He went from automating signature-matching to being a researcher on the high yield bond desk, to working on the distressed desk which became the special situations trading group, to running asset management. A team that traded bank loans and controlled 50% of the market in some years gave rise to the careers of such Wall Street titans as Kevin Ulrich, who founded the $30 billion hedge fund Anchorage Capital, and Alan Waxman, the founder and CEO of Sixth Street Partners. He moved there in 2007 to set up a special-situations team focused on the former Soviet republics, which, a decade after the fall of the USSR, were still a Wild West of financial markets. This was years before Tinkov went on to make billions and the company had its successful IPO in 2013. Danielle Walker: I was surprised to learn that Julian was integral in Goldman backing Oleg Tinkov's internet bank, Tinkoff Credit Services/Tinkoff Bank, in 2007. Tinkov wrote about Julian in his 2010 memoir, shedding light on how this investment may have even allowed his company to survive the financial crisis.
